About You

You are an experienced Quality Improvement Engineer with a strong background in manufacturing and a proactive approach to safety, quality and continuous improvement. You lead by example, promoting safe working practices and a culture of accountability.

  • Using structured problem-solving tools such as 5 Whys, Fishbone and FMEA to identify root causes and implement corrective and preventative actions.
  • Ability to analyse quality data, track performance metrics and clearly present findings to support decision-making.
  • Comfortable working cross-functionally with Production, Engineering and Quality teams; build strong relationships and drive improvements collaboratively.
  • Solid understanding of lean principles; focus on reducing defects, improving process capability and eliminating waste.
  • Commercial awareness of the impact of rework, scrap and warranty claims; support cost-benefit and ROI analysis.
  • Maintain strong awareness of business processes, quality standards and health and safety requirements in daily work.

About The Role

You will support a strong safety culture, reinforce safe working practices and help maintain a clean, compliant production environment.

  • Lead and support root cause analysis and continuous improvement projects to reduce defects and improve overall quality performance.
  • Work with the Quality Manager to drive improvement initiatives and monitor their effectiveness.
  • Collaborate with Production and Engineering to remove bottlenecks, resolve quality issues quickly and improve flow and schedule adherence.
  • Participate in production meetings to identify trends, highlight risks and ensure timely action to minimise downtime.
  • Focus on reducing the cost of poor quality through systemic improvements; track quality metrics, provide cost-benefit analysis and support reporting on cost savings and ROI.
  • Work closely with commissioning and testing teams to ensure improvements are practical, sustainable and aligned with business objectives.
